Dry well replacement services involve removing an existing dry well system and installing a new one to ensure proper drainage and groundwater management. These systems are typically used to collect and disperse excess water from sources such as sump pumps, foundation drains, or landscape irrigation. The process may include excavating the area, removing the outdated or damaged dry well, and installing a new unit that meets the property’s drainage needs. Proper installation by experienced service providers helps maintain effective water management and prevents potential issues related to water accumulation.

This service helps address problems related to drainage failures, water pooling, and foundation concerns caused by ineffective or broken dry wells. Over time, dry wells can become clogged, damaged, or deteriorate, leading to poor water dispersal and increased risk of water intrusion or structural damage. Replacing a dry well ensures that excess water is properly diverted away from the property, reducing the likelihood of basement flooding, soil erosion, or damage to landscaping. Cost Range for Dry Well Replacement - Typical expenses for replacing a dry well can vary from $2,000 to $5,000, depending on the well’s depth and location. For example, a standard replacement in Salt Lake City might fall within this range based on site conditions.

Factors Influencing Costs - Costs are influenced by the well’s size, accessibility, and soil conditions, with some projects costing as low as $1,800 or exceeding $6,000. Local service providers can provide estimates based on specific site requirements.

Average Service Charges - On average, homeowners may spend around $3,000 to $4,500 for dry well replacement services. These figures include labor, materials, and disposal fees, but actual prices can vary by contractor and project scope.

Cost Variations - Prices can fluctuate depending on whether additional work, such as excavation or soil stabilization, is needed. Consulting with local pros can help determine a more precise estimate tailored to individual property con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
